This years annual conference will be held at the Cafe Royal at 9:00am on 16th November 2007.
After the success of last year’s conference, held at the Shakespeare’s Globe Theatre in London, Seltrans chose the Cafe Royal as the venue to host the 2007 conference.
Located next to Piccadilly in the heart of London’s West End, The Café Royal was originally established in 1965 by a Parisian wine merchant. The venue quickly gained a reputation for its exquisitely beautiful rooms and cuisine.
The conference this year is Rail themed and confirmed speakers include Hugh Sumner from the Olympics 2012 Delivery Authority, Jim Cornell from the Railway Heritage Trust and Edward O'Loughlin who will discuss London rail. The 2007 conference will also see the first ever Seltrans Travel Plan Awards ceremony.
